Princeton's WordNet0.0 / 0 votes

  1. literaryadjective

    of or relating to or characteristic of literature

    "literary criticism"

    Antonyms:
    informal, illiterate

  2. literaryadjective

    knowledgeable about literature

    "a literary style"

    Antonyms:
    informal, illiterate

  3. literaryadjective

    appropriate to literature rather than everyday speech or writing

    "when trying to impress someone she spoke in an affected literary style"

    Antonyms:
    illiterate, informal
